Indonesia's gross savings stands at 35.04% as of 2025-12-31, up from 34.68% in 2024. Historical data runs from 1981 to 2025 (45 observations).

The highest recorded value is 37% (2022); the lowest is 13.2% (1999), across data from 1981 to 2025.
